The Vegetable Farming market is a subset of the larger Fruit and Vegetables market. It involves the cultivation of vegetables for sale, either directly to consumers or to wholesalers. Vegetable farming is a labor-intensive process, requiring knowledge of soil types, crop rotation, and pest control. It is also subject to seasonal fluctuations in demand and weather conditions.
Vegetable farming is a major industry in many countries, with a wide range of products available. Common vegetables grown include tomatoes, potatoes, onions, carrots, peppers, and lettuce. Other vegetables, such as broccoli, cauliflower, and spinach, are also grown in some areas.
In addition to traditional farming methods, some vegetable farmers use hydroponic systems to grow their crops. This method involves growing plants in nutrient-rich water, rather than soil, and can be used to produce higher yields in a shorter amount of time.
